Illinois Compiled Statutes 720 ILCS 5 Criminal Code of 2012. Section 11-40

    (720 ILCS 5/11-40) (was 720 ILCS 5/11-8)

    Sec. 11-40. Fornication.

    (a) A person commits fornication when he or she knowingly has sexual intercourse with another not his or her spouse if the behavior is open and notorious.

    A person shall be exempt from prosecution under this Section if his liability is based solely on evidence he has given in order to comply with the requirements of Section 4-1.7 of "The Illinois Public Aid Code", approved April 11, 1967, as amended.

    (b) Sentence.

    Fornication is a Class B misdemeanor.

(Source: P.A. 96-1551, eff. 7-1-11.)
